Transaction 782034132863116d53a6087a70c3737804f90b11658ffc509f52132eda874189

2 Input
2 Outputs
  • 782034132863116d53a6087a70c3737804f90b11658ffc509f52132eda874189:0
  • value  1268831
    address  33XX7yyL7pMpMSh6TBZ9SFPZy3W86AXCQe
  • 782034132863116d53a6087a70c3737804f90b11658ffc509f52132eda874189:1
  • value  479000
    address  1GsJbfsbsf4YkWumd7poF8VknRXqUYj9ef